Why this site exists

The mechanical keyboard internet is full of review sites that recommend whatever pays the highest affiliate rate, and YouTube reviews that hit "best 75% in 2026" before the keyboard has even shipped to retail. Meanwhile, the actual community signal — what people who lubed 200 switches think — is buried under subreddit threads and Discord servers.

ClackPicks started as a spreadsheet I kept while building boards in my apartment: layout, mount style, stock switch, modded switch, sound profile, what I actually kept on my desk after 30 days. Eventually it became something worth publishing.

How we evaluate keyboards

Every recommendation on this site comes from:

  • Real typing tests — Every keyboard I recommend has been on my desk for at least a month of daily-driver typing and gaming. Stock and modded sound profiles are recorded so you can hear the difference, not just read about it.
  • Community sentiment analysis — Mechanical keyboard owner forums and modding communities. I read and aggregate community feedback over months, not days, and cite specific threads so you can verify the source.
  • Sound and feel reference — Cross-referenced with sound tests from Theremin Goat, Hipyo Tech, TaeKeyboards, Alexotos, and other long-running channels who actually own and use the gear.
  • Amazon verified purchase reviews — For long-term reliability and quality-control signals, especially for budget hot-swap boards where variance between units matters.
